Adobe has a brand new digital camera app for iPhone calculation – and one in every of its creators, Marc Levoy, has helped to realize the spectacular calculation pictures options that made among the earlier pixel cameras.
The brand new software, referred to as Challenge Indigo, was launched final week by Adobe Labs. It’s free and obtainable for iPhone 12 Professional and Professional Max, iPhone 13 Professional and Professional Max and all iPhone 14 fashions. (Though Adobe recommends using an iPhone 15 Professional or Newer.) Additionally, it doesn’t require connection to an Adobe account for use.
“As a substitute of capturing a single picture, Indigo surprises an explosion of photographs and combines them collectively to supply a top quality picture, with a decrease noise and the next dynamic vary,” in accordance with the appliance description. Indigo tries to supply a pure look, “SLR related”, and likewise affords plenty of guide controls equivalent to focus, shutter velocity, ISO and white steadiness.

Within the publish, Levoy and Kainz say that Challenge Indigo may even be a testbed for applied sciences that might be added to different emblematic merchandise, equivalent to a button to remove reflections. And in line, the workforce intends to construct issues like an Android model, a portrait mode and even video recording.
“That is the start of a visit to Adobe – to an built-in cell digital camera and an modifying expertise that takes benefit of the newest progress within the calculation and AI,” in accordance with Levoy and Kainz. “Our hope is that Indigo will name for informal cell photographers who desire a SLR-like pure look for his or her photographs, together with when they’re considered on giant screens; superior photographers who need guide management and the best high quality of potential picture; and for anyone-casual or serious-they prefer to play with new photographic experiences.”
